The Echoes of Elysium
In the year 2135, Dr. Elara Voss, a brilliant yet reclusive scientist, had created a device capable of traveling through the fabric of time. It was a marvel of human ingenuity, a fusion of quantum physics and artificial intelligence, but it came with a cost: the risk of altering the very fabric of reality. Elara had been working on this device in secret, her only confidant being her loyal assistant, Kael.
The device was called the ChronoSphere, and it had been years since Elara had last used it. Her research had been put on hold due to the numerous anomalies and the potential catastrophic consequences of its misuse. But then, a series of mysterious events began to unfold.
In the parallel universe of the past, a city named Elysium had been thriving, its citizens living in a utopian society. However, this utopia was built on a dark secret: the murder of a young prodigy named Aether, whose inventions had the potential to change the world forever. The case had gone unsolved, and the killer had vanished without a trace.
Elara's world was suddenly thrown into chaos when Aether's past self, a man named Alistair, reached out to her through the ChronoSphere. He had been trapped in his own time, his memories scrambled, and he needed Elara's help to unravel the mystery of his own death.
Elara, with Kael by her side, embarked on a dangerous journey through the parallel universe. The ChronoSphere opened a gateway to Elysium, but it was not a peaceful one. The fabric of time was frayed, and the parallel world was under siege by temporal anomalies, creatures born from the distortions of time itself.
As they delved deeper into Aether's past, they discovered that the murder was not a simple act of violence. It was a meticulously planned betrayal, one that had been orchestrated by the very people who were supposed to protect Aether. The motive was power, and the method was a temporal device of their own, one that could manipulate the flow of time.
The duo had to navigate through the twisted corridors of Elysium's history, uncovering clues that led them to the heart of the conspiracy. They encountered Aether's former friends, who had become his enemies, and they had to rely on their wits and the ChronoSphere's advanced AI to stay one step ahead of the killer.
The climax of their journey brought them to the moment of Aether's death. Elara and Kael found themselves face-to-face with the man who had taken Aether's life, a man who had been groomed to be the perfect protector of Elysium's secrets. The revelation was shocking: the killer was none other than Aether's own father, who had been framed by his own son's inventions.
As the ChronoSphere's AI processed the information, it revealed a shocking truth: the temporal device that had been used to frame Aether's father was the same one that had created the anomalies in Elara's world. The parallel universe was a mirror of Elara's, but its distortions were much more dangerous.
With the killer's identity uncovered, Elara had to make a difficult decision. She could use the ChronoSphere to alter history and save Aether, but doing so would mean altering the course of her own world as well. The parallel universe and her own were inextricably linked, and any change in one would ripple through the other.
In a heart-wrenching decision, Elara chose to leave the past as it was, knowing that the fabric of reality was too fragile to be tampered with. Aether's father was taken into custody, and the temporal device was destroyed, but the parallel universe was left to heal from the wounds of its past.
Elara and Kael returned to their own world, the ChronoSphere's gateway closing behind them. The anomalies had stabilized, and the fabric of time had been repaired. Elara's research was back on track, but she had learned a valuable lesson: the power of time was a double-edged sword, capable of great good and great harm.
In the end, Elara Voss stood at the precipice of a new era in time travel, her heart heavy but her resolve unshaken. The Echoes of Elysium had left their mark on her, a reminder that the past is a delicate tapestry, and the threads of time can be easily frayed.
